What advantage do private IPv4 addresses provide for an internal network?

Correct answer: to shield internal network devices from external access.
Why this is the answer
Private IPv4 addresses, defined in RFC 1918, are not routable on the public internet. This characteristic inherently shields internal network devices from direct external access, as internet routers will drop packets destined for these addresses. This provides a basic layer of security by preventing direct connections from the outside world to internal hosts. While Network Address Translation (NAT) is often used with private addresses to allow internal devices to access the internet, the private addresses themselves are the mechanism that prevents unsolicited inbound connections. The other options are incorrect because private addresses do not inherently enable secure internet connectivity (that requires other protocols like VPNs), do not specifically provide reliable connectivity between like devices (that's a function of network design), and are explicitly not routable over an external network.
